They cannot sell it because selling it would be illegal. (read spolier'd text)
Spoiler!
Nintendo owns the copyright to Donkey Kong and all those DKC related things, and so technically only Nintendo should be able to do this kind of thing. Most fan-games are done without the game company's permission - and you had better think twice if you are really so naive to think that Nintendo would actually say yes to something like this if they were asked. Companies care about only one thing: Making money.

It is always better for us fan-gamers to not ask them and then make a fan game without selling anything, so that we do not provoke them into suing us for millions of dollars in a copyright infringement lawsuit that we cannot possibly pay for in the first place. :roll:

Yes, the gaming industry does have a dark side. :kiddysad:


It can't work on the SNES -- because the SNES has so many limitations that this game would be impossible to make on there. A personal computer is many times more powerful than a meager Super Nintendo.

Postby CatLoverMolly » October 17th, 2013, 10:47 pm

Never heard of Ecco :huh:
I think Theme 2 is more Metroidy ;)
I appreciate the comments & will start on a slower version of Theme 1.

Oh, and I download original themes like Phendrana Drifts, edit out parts I don't like, and use recorded audio samples [usually by me or someone I have permission from to use] for parts to replace the cut segments. Then I tune the pitch and tempo and rearrange the segments as I see fit, and upload!
